Which public transport options serve the Mawson Lakes area?
Mawson Interchange on the Gawler railway line offers high‑frequency 15‑minute train services to Adelaide CBD and north to Gawler, complemented by Adelaide Metro bus routes that connect the suburb to surrounding areas.
What water supply system is used in Mawson Lakes?
Mawson Lakes employs a dual water supply system that provides separate mains for drinking water and recycled water, cutting potable water use by about 50 % compared with similar suburbs.
What sport and recreation clubs are available nearby?
Residents can join local clubs such as the Mawson Lakes Football Club, Cricket Club, Golf Club, Model Yacht Club and the rowing club that uses the 450‑metre course on Sir Douglas Mawson Lake.
